I thought the following might not be common knowledge, but of great
interest to those responsible for technology at schools. In short, a school
can buy the media for Star Office 6.0 for about $25 and then, after
a no-cost registration, legally install the software on any/all PC's
in the school at no additional cost.
Given that this software is said to be highly compatible with MS
Office (Word and Excel in particular), and Microsoft's ever more
draconian licensing requirements, this may be a welcome alternative
to buying yet more licenses for MS Office.

>Academic and research institutions (* see below for other eligible
>institutions), including Primary and Secondary schools (K-12), 2- and 4-year
>Colleges, and Universities, are eligible for a no-cost site license of
>StarOffice 6.0. This institutional license is available for the cost of
>media
>only - no other licensing fees apply. The StarOffice licensing agreement
>gives
>educational institutions the right to unlimited internal use of the
>software.
>"Internal use" means that enrolled students, faculty, staff and
>researchers may
>use the software on computers that institutions own, operate, or maintain
>direct
>control over. We are working on modifications to the license which will allow
>institutions to make copies of the software or provide downloads for
>distribution to constituents. Information on redistribution programs will be
>posted on our website in the near future.

>StarOffice for the Institution
>In order to obtain StarOffice 6.0 institutional site licenses, you will first
>need to procure the appropriate Media and Documentation kits. Media kits
>are
>available now, and can be ordered by contacting your local Sun Sales
>Representative (http://www.sun.com/service/contacting/sales.html) at
>1-800-786-0404 (prompt #1, followed by prompt #4) or your local Sun
>Educational
>Reseller. Please ensure you order the correct part number, as StarOffice
>6.0 is
>offered in Windows, Linux, and Solaris versions and in 10 different
>languages.
>The Media kits for each specific language includes all three Operating
>Systems
>on one CD. Media and Documentation kit part numbers and prices are listed at
>the end of this letter.
>
>Although you will only need one copy of the media for installation
>purposes, we
>strongly recommend that you purchase one media kit per department as a
>matter of
>convenience. Once you have ordered and received the Media and Documentation
>kits, you must register your institution with Sun. The Site License you
>receive
>via registration will cover your entire campus. Registration has no cost, but
>until you register, your institution will not be licensed for wide-spread
>use of
>StarOffice 6.0. Remember to visit our registration site at
>www.sun.com/edu/scholar/staroffice.html in order to obtain your
>license. This
>site is currently under construction but will be available very shortly,
>within
>the next week or so.
>After completing your registration, print out a copy of the license statement
>which gives your institution the right to use the software for unlimited
>internal use.

>*Eligible Institutions
>Higher Education - Universities, Graduate Schools and Community Colleges
>K-12, Primary and Secondary Schools
>Ministries of Education
>Public Libraries
>Teaching Hospitals
>Research Institutions
>Museums
